Matthew Wilcox (Oracle)
f826ec7966 bio: Fix bio_first_folio() for SPARSEMEM without VMEMMAP
It is possible for physically contiguous folios to have discontiguous
struct pages if SPARSEMEM is enabled and SPARSEMEM_VMEMMAP is not.
This is correctly handled by folio_page_idx(), so remove this open-coded
implementation.

Tvrtko Ursulin
6bd90e700b drm/xe: Make dma-fences compliant with the safe access rules
Xe can free some of the data pointed to by the dma-fences it exports. Most
notably the timeline name can get freed if userspace closes the associated
submit queue. At the same time the fence could have been exported to a
third party (for example a sync_fence fd) which will then cause an use-
after-free on subsequent access.

To make this safe we need to make the driver compliant with the newly
documented dma-fence rules. Driver has to ensure a RCU grace period
between signalling a fence and freeing any data pointed to by said fence.

For the timeline name we simply make the queue be freed via kfree_rcu and
for the shared lock associated with multiple queues we add a RCU grace
period before freeing the per GT structure holding the lock.

Tvrtko Ursulin
506aa8b02a dma-fence: Add safe access helpers and document the rules
Dma-fence objects currently suffer from a potential use after free problem
where fences exported to userspace and other drivers can outlive the
exporting driver, or the associated data structures.

The discussion on how to address this concluded that adding reference
counting to all the involved objects is not desirable, since it would need
to be very wide reaching and could cause unloadable drivers if another
entity would be holding onto a signaled fence reference potentially
indefinitely.

This patch enables the safe access by introducing and documenting a
contract between fence exporters and users. It documents a set of
contraints and adds helpers which a) drivers with potential to suffer from
the use after free must use and b) users of the dma-fence API must use as
well.

Premise of the design has multiple sides:

1. Drivers (fence exporters) MUST ensure a RCU grace period between
signalling a fence and freeing the driver private data associated with it.

The grace period does not have to follow the signalling immediately but
HAS to happen before data is freed.

2. Users of the dma-fence API marked with such requirement MUST contain
the complete access to the data within a single code block guarded by
rcu_read_lock() and rcu_read_unlock().

The combination of the two ensures that whoever sees the
DMA_FENCE_FLAG_SIGNALED_BIT not set is guaranteed to have access to a
valid fence->lock and valid data potentially accessed by the fence->ops
virtual functions, until the call to rcu_read_unlock().

3. Module unload (fence->ops) disappearing is for now explicitly not
handled. That would required a more complex protection, possibly needing
SRCU instead of RCU to handle callers such as dma_fence_release() and
dma_fence_wait_timeout(), where race between
dma_fence_enable_sw_signaling, signalling, and dereference of
fence->ops->wait() would need a sleeping SRCU context.

Lorenzo Stoakes
bb666b7c27 mm: add mmap_prepare() compatibility layer for nested file systems
Nested file systems, that is those which invoke call_mmap() within their
own f_op->mmap() handlers, may encounter underlying file systems which
provide the f_op->mmap_prepare() hook introduced by commit c84bf6dd2b
("mm: introduce new .mmap_prepare() file callback").

We have a chicken-and-egg scenario here - until all file systems are
converted to using .mmap_prepare(), we cannot convert these nested
handlers, as we can't call f_op->mmap from an .mmap_prepare() hook.

So we have to do it the other way round - invoke the .mmap_prepare() hook
from an .mmap() one.

in order to do so, we need to convert VMA state into a struct vm_area_desc
descriptor, invoking the underlying file system's f_op->mmap_prepare()
callback passing a pointer to this, and then setting VMA state accordingly
and safely.

This patch achieves this via the compat_vma_mmap_prepare() function, which
we invoke from call_mmap() if f_op->mmap_prepare() is specified in the
passed in file pointer.

We place the fundamental logic into mm/vma.h where VMA manipulation
belongs.  We also update the VMA userland tests to accommodate the
changes.

The compat_vma_mmap_prepare() function and its associated machinery is
temporary, and will be removed once the conversion of file systems is
complete.

We carefully place this code so it can be used with CONFIG_MMU and also
with cutting edge nommu silicon.

Lad Prabhakar
3c55c4f05c drm: renesas: rz-du: mipi_dsi: Use VCLK for HSFREQ calculation
Update the RZ/G2L MIPI DSI driver to calculate HSFREQ using the actual
VCLK rate instead of the mode clock. The relationship between HSCLK and
VCLK is:

    vclk * bpp <= hsclk * 8 * lanes

Retrieve the VCLK rate using `clk_get_rate(dsi->vclk)`, ensuring that
HSFREQ accurately reflects the clock rate set in hardware, leading to
better precision in data transmission.

Additionally, use `DIV_ROUND_CLOSEST_ULL` for a more precise division
when computing `hsfreq`. Also, update unit conversions to use correct
scaling factors for better clarity and correctness.

Since `clk_get_rate()` returns the clock rate in Hz, update the HSFREQ
threshold comparisons to use Hz instead of kHz to ensure correct behavior.

Bharath SM
72dd7961a4 smb: improve directory cache reuse for readdir operations
Currently, cached directory contents were not reused across subsequent
'ls' operations because the cache validity check relied on comparing
the ctx pointer, which changes with each readdir invocation. As a
result, the cached dir entries was not marked as valid and the cache was
not utilized for subsequent 'ls' operations.

This change uses the file pointer, which remains consistent across all
readdir calls for a given directory instance, to associate and validate
the cache. As a result, cached directory contents can now be
correctly reused, improving performance for repeated directory listings.

Performance gains with local windows SMB server:

Without the patch and default actimeo=1:
 1000 directory enumeration operations on dir with 10k files took 135.0s

With this patch and actimeo=0:
 1000 directory enumeration operations on dir with 10k files took just 5.1s

Paulo Alcantara
b64af6bcd3 smb: client: fix perf regression with deferred closes
Customer reported that one of their applications started failing to
open files with STATUS_INSUFFICIENT_RESOURCES due to NetApp server
hitting the maximum number of opens to same file that it would allow
for a single client connection.

It turned out the client was failing to reuse open handles with
deferred closes because matching ->f_flags directly without masking
off O_CREAT|O_EXCL|O_TRUNC bits first broke the comparision and then
client ended up with thousands of deferred closes to same file.  Those
bits are already satisfied on the original open, so no need to check
them against existing open handles.

Reproducer:

 #include <stdio.h>
 #include <stdlib.h>
 #include <string.h>
 #include <unistd.h>
 #include <fcntl.h>
 #include <pthread.h>

 #define NR_THREADS      4
 #define NR_ITERATIONS   2500
 #define TEST_FILE       "/mnt/1/test/dir/foo"

 static char buf[64];

 static void *worker(void *arg)
 {
         int i, j;
         int fd;

         for (i = 0; i < NR_ITERATIONS; i++) {
                 fd = open(TEST_FILE, O_WRONLY|O_CREAT|O_APPEND, 0666);
                 for (j = 0; j < 16; j++)
                         write(fd, buf, sizeof(buf));
                 close(fd);
         }
 }

 int main(int argc, char *argv[])
 {
         pthread_t t[NR_THREADS];
         int fd;
         int i;

         fd = open(TEST_FILE, O_WRONLY|O_CREAT|O_TRUNC, 0666);
         close(fd);
         memset(buf, 'a', sizeof(buf));
         for (i = 0; i < NR_THREADS; i++)
                 pthread_create(&t[i], NULL, worker, NULL);
         for (i = 0; i < NR_THREADS; i++)
                 pthread_join(t[i], NULL);
         return 0;
 }

Before patch:

$ mount.cifs //srv/share /mnt/1 -o ...
$ mkdir -p /mnt/1/test/dir
$ gcc repro.c && ./a.out
...
number of opens: 1391

After patch:

$ mount.cifs //srv/share /mnt/1 -o ...
$ mkdir -p /mnt/1/test/dir
$ gcc repro.c && ./a.out
...
number of opens: 1

Imre Deak
a40c5d727b drm/dp: Change AUX DPCD probe address from DPCD_REV to LANE0_1_STATUS
Reading DPCD registers has side-effects in general. In particular
accessing registers outside of the link training register range
(0x102-0x106, 0x202-0x207, 0x200c-0x200f, 0x2216) is explicitly
forbidden by the DP v2.1 Standard, see

3.6.5.1 DPTX AUX Transaction Handling Mandates
3.6.7.4 128b/132b DP Link Layer LTTPR Link Training Mandates

Based on my tests, accessing the DPCD_REV register during the link
training of an UHBR TBT DP tunnel sink leads to link training failures.

Solve the above by using the DP_LANE0_1_STATUS (0x202) register for the
DPCD register access quirk.

Jakub Kicinski
613fd52ea7 Merge branch 'fix-ntuple-rules-targeting-default-rss'
Gal Pressman says:

====================
Fix ntuple rules targeting default RSS

This series addresses a regression in ethtool flow steering where rules
targeting the default RSS context (context 0) were incorrectly rejected.

The default RSS context always exists but is not stored in the rss_ctx
xarray like additional contexts. The current validation logic was
checking for the existence of context 0 in this array, causing valid
flow steering rules to be rejected.

This prevented configurations such as:
- High priority rules directing specific traffic to the default context
- Low priority catch-all rules directing remaining traffic to additional
  contexts

Patch 1 fixes the validation logic to skip the existence check for
context 0.

Patch 2 adds a selftest that verifies this behavior.
